#1♡︰Omorashi Storiesby MariOmorashi15.9K342⊹ Blurb︰People become desperate for the toilet & possibly leak with piss, will they make it to the toilet in time before it's too late? ⊹ Omorashi Definition︰Omorashi, s...pissomorashikinkomokink+4 more